REL Northeast & Islands Event: Rhode Island High School Profiles: Examining and Interpreting the Data

Description: This professional development opportunity will provide participating high schools with custom profiles of their students’ college readiness, persistence, and attainment data, as well as structured activities to interpret and use the data to inform strategic planning for improved postsecondary outcomes for their students. The goal of the training series is to provide data to inform school staff conversations about how best to prepare their students for college and careers. REL Northeast & Islands researchers will work with school leadership teams to examine the profile data and use the information to determine priority areas for focused improvement, inform strategic planning, and access resources to improve postsecondary outcomes.

Partnership or Research Alliance: Rhode Island Pipelines to College and Career Research Partnership

Audience: School teams that participate should consist of principals, assistant principals, postsecondary counselors, and any other building leaders the schools would like to include. District-level staff including superintendents, accountability managers, school board members, and other relevant staff are also welcome to attend.
